Marc Lipsius replied to the topic She wont stay running in the forum VW Based Kits 13 years, 9 months ago
When the engine is cold the butterfly valve is closed so the car runs rich, and that also makes it easier to start. When the car is warm, or when the electric heating coil in the choke warms up, it opens the butterfly valve so the mixture is correct. Opening the valve lets in more air, it does not limit the amount of fuel.If the engine runs well…[Read more]

Marc Lipsius replied to the topic New Gas Tank in the forum VW Based Kits 13 years, 9 months ago
That’s the problem with ethanol blended fuels -dissolving the resin in fiberglass tanks. This has been a problem noted in the marine industry for years. You are lucky you didn’t have the tank come apart and seriously leak all over the place. Nice looking new aluminum one though. Could you have gotten one a little taller or longer for more…[Read more]
